Job Description

Under moderate supervision executes medical supply management and distribution operations encompassing comprehensive warehouse responsibilities and systematic delivery services to hospital departments.

  • Executes systematic supply replenishment protocols: Conducts precise inventory counts facilitates material requisition and maintains established PAR levels across clinical care units. Coordinates linen supply cart rotation system.
  • Implements material handling procedures: Executes proper packaging protocols for secure transport and delivery utilizing appropriate equipment including flatbed carriers and specialized containers to ensure safe material transfer.
  • Maintains warehouse operational excellence: Systematically processes incoming deliveries with precise placement protocols. Implements FIFO (FirstInFirstOut) inventory management system. Maintains stringent organizational standards for shelf management and workspace cleanliness.
  • Conducts rigorous quality control: Performs systematic inspections of clinical care stock areas rooms and warehouse facilities to ensure strict compliance with product expiration protocols. Implements comprehensive stock rotation procedures. Maintains stringent organizational and cleanliness standards across all storage facilities.
